Data
Raindeer uses the repository pattern, with LowData classes defining familiar methods such as find, all, create and update.
There are two main ways to query the database; traditional SQL queries and Data Expressions.
SQL
Raindeer uses the Sequel gem for basic and advanced queries.
Basic Query
class PostsData < LowData
def all
DB[:posts].where(id: 1)
end
end
DB is equivalent to Sequel.sqlite or your chosen database adapter.
Data Expressions [UNRELEASED]
Instead of the model defining relationships and associated queries to the database, LowData follows the repository pattern with a twist; Data Expressions.
This expression joins the posts table with the users table while representing a join conceptually as simple arithmetic:
class PostsData < LowData
def all
Users[:username] + Posts[:title, :body]
end
end
The above expression generates SQL to join the user table with the posts table and results in a list of posts with the user's username included in each row.
Inner Join
Users[:username] & Posts[:title, :body]
Outer Join
Users[:username] + Posts[:title, :body]
Left Join
Users[:username] < Posts[:title, :body]
Right Join
Users[:username] > Posts[:title, :body]
Data Inversion [UNRELEASED]
Data Expressions can invert the usual database query logic; instead of building a query of what we want from the database, we build the table we want and let the expression build the query.
class PostsData < LowData
def all
Table[:username, :title, :body]
end
end
This expression generates equivalent SQL to the Users + Posts example above. It's smart enough to know that we're in a Posts repository, and that our Posts table has a foreign key of user_id to the Users table. LowData then connects :username to this table automatically.
Migrations
Use the Sequel gem to manage migrations.
